    So I may have stumbled across an answer, it looks like the issue is from the AES-128 keys, since I am using ABP. When I unplug the seeeduino I noticed that the issue happens, so on the gateway it looks like I will have to delete the device and re-add it along with adding a session to be able to send and receive the data.

    Jason, I will update the firmware. That is also the hardware I am trying to get working. I am currently using one of the example sketches, which I have modified slightly, since I am in the US using the 915 band. I also looked up the channels to use through another tutorial and added those, which strike me as one possible issue. There is also an example ABP session join, but I am still not able to get it working correctly. Apologies for the basic nature of the question, I am very new to these technologies

    Here is the code I am working with for OTA:

    #include <LoRaWan.h>

    unsigned char data[10] = {1, 2, 3, 4, 5, 6, 7, 8, 9, 0xA,};
    char buffer[256];

    void setup(void)
    {
    SerialUSB.begin(115200);
    while (!SerialUSB);

    lora.init();

    memset(buffer, 0, 256);
    lora.getVersion(buffer, 256, 1);
    SerialUSB.print(buffer);

    memset(buffer, 0, 256);
    lora.getId(buffer, 256, 1);
    SerialUSB.print(buffer);

    lora.setKey(“2B7E151628AED2A6ABF7158809CF4F3C”, “2B7E151628AED2A6ABF7158809CF4F3C”, “2B7E151628AED2A6ABF7158809CF4F3C”);

    lora.setDeciveMode(LWOTAA);
    lora.setDataRate(DR0, US915);

    lora.setChannel(0, 903.9);
    lora.setChannel(1, 904.1);
    lora.setChannel(2, 904.3);
    lora.setChannel(3, 904.5);
    lora.setChannel(4, 904.7);
    lora.setChannel(5, 904.9);
    lora.setChannel(6, 905.1);
    lora.setChannel(7, 905.3);

    lora.setReceiceWindowFirst(0, 903.9);
    lora.setReceiceWindowSecond(904.1, DR3);

    lora.setDutyCycle(false);
    lora.setJoinDutyCycle(false);

    lora.setPower(14);

    while (!lora.setOTAAJoin(JOIN))
    {
    SerialUSB.println(“trying join”);
    }
    SerialUSB.println(“Join success”);
    }

    void loop(void)
    {
    bool result = false;

    result = lora.transferPacket(“Hello World!”, 10);
    //result = lora.transferPacket(data, 10, 10);

    if (result)
    {
    short length;
    short rssi;

    memset(buffer, 0, 256);
    length = lora.receivePacket(buffer, 256, &rssi);

    if (length)
    {
    SerialUSB.print(“Length is: “);
    SerialUSB.println(length);
    SerialUSB.print(“RSSI is: “);
    SerialUSB.println(rssi);
    SerialUSB.print(“Data is: “);
    for (unsigned char i = 0; i < length; i ++)
    {
    SerialUSB.print(“0x”);
    SerialUSB.print(buffer[i], HEX);
    SerialUSB.print(” “);
    }
    SerialUSB.println();
    }
    }
    }
